Abstract

At least partially capped nanocrystals and nanocomposites containing the nanocrystals are described herein along with products, uses and methods of making.

Claims (26)

1. A solvent-free dispersion comprising:

a silicone matrix, and

nanocrystals at least partially capped with at least one capping agent in the silicone matrix, wherein

the at least one capping agent comprises a silicone capping agent, and wherein

a sample of the dispersion containing 50-60 wt. % of the at least partially capped nanocrystals has a normal transmittance (T n ) of 50% to 90% when measured in a 1 cm cuvette at wavelengths of 450 nm, 500 nm, 550 nm or 600 nm, wherein

the at least partially capped nanocrystals are optionally at least partially capped with at least one silicone capping agent comprising a head group and a tail group wherein the head group anchors the at least one capping agent to a surface of the nanocrystals through a covalent bond through an M-O-M′ linkage, where one of M and M′ is a metal and the other of M and M′ is silicon.

2. The solvent-free dispersion of claim 1 , wherein the dispersion has a refractive index in the range of 1.5 to 1.6 at a wavelength of 500 nm.

3. The solvent-free dispersion of claim 1 , wherein the nanocrystals comprise zirconia.

4. The solvent-free dispersion of claim 3 , wherein the dispersion has a refractive index in the range of 1.5 to 1.6 at a wavelength of 500 nm.

5. The solvent-free dispersion of claim 1 , wherein the tail group comprises the following formula (I)

wherein

R 0 , when present, is C 1-8 alkyl, R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, and R 4 , are, independently, hydrogen, alkyl, aryl, polyaryl, alkenyl, alkynyl, epoxy, acrylate or combinations thereof, R 1 , R 2 , R 3 , and R 4 may have an arrangement to form alternating, random, or block polymers and may include non-functional silicone chains and/or silicone side-chains comprising functional groups, R 5 is a group selected from Si(CH 3 ) 3 , Si(CH 3 ) 2 H, Si(CH 3 ) 2 (CHCH 2 ), or Si(CH 3 ) 2 (C 4 H 9 ) and b and c are, independently, in the range of 0 to 60, such that b and c are not both zero, said functional groups optionally being selected from H, an alkyl group, an aryl group, a polyaryl group, a vinyl group, an allyl group, an epoxy group, an acrylate group or combinations thereof.

6. The solvent-free dispersion of claim 1 , wherein the nanocrystals are at least partially capped with at least one non-silicone containing capping agent.

7. The solvent-free dispersion of claim 6 , wherein the at least one non-silicone capping agent is methyltrimethoxysilane, ethyltrimethoxysilane, propyltrimethoxysilane, propyltriethoxysilane, n-octyltrimethoxysilane, n-octyltriethoxysilane, n-dodecyltrimethoxysilane, n-dodecyltriethoxysilane, n-hexadecyltrimethoxysilane, octadecyltrimethoxysilane, phenyltrimethoxysilane, phenylethylphenyltrimethoxysilane, 2-[methoxy(polyethyleneoxy)propyl]-trimethoxysilane, methoxytri(ethyleneoxy)propyltrimethoxysilane, vinyltrimethoxysilane (VTMS), allyltrimethoxysilane (ATMS), 1-hexenyltrimethoxysilane, or 1-octenyltrimethoxysilane (OTMS).

8. The solvent-free dispersion of claim 6 , wherein the at least one non-silicone capping agent is —(CH 2 ) a —R′ wherein a is 0-18 and R′ is H, alkyl, alkenyl or alkynyl.

9. A nanocomposite comprising a cured dispersion of the solvent-free dispersion of claim 1 .

10. An LED encapsulant comprising the nanocomposite of claim 9 .

11. A method of making the solvent-free dispersion of claim 1 , wherein the method comprises:

dispersing the at least partially capped nanocrystals in a silicone matrix having a weight average molecular weight of 100 to 100,000 Da, the silicone matrix optionally being a vinyl containing silicone or a hydride containing silicone.

12. The method of claim 11 , wherein the silicone matrix has a weight average molecular weight of 100 to 1000 Da.

13. A method of making the solvent-free dispersion of claim 1 , wherein the method comprises:

dispersing the at least partially capped nanocrystals in a solvent with a silicone matrix having a weight average molecular weight of 100 to 100,000 Da, and

removing said solvent to produce said solvent-free dispersion,

the silicone matrix optionally being a vinyl containing silicone or a hydride containing silicone.

14. The method of claim 13 , wherein the silicone matrix has a weight average molecular weight of 100 to 1000 Da.

15. A lens comprising an LED encapsulant, wherein the LED encapsulate is comprised of the nanocomposite of claim 9 .
